[llvm] r243121 - Update for r243115 which changed the DataLayout API on TargetMachine but
Rafael EspĂndola
rafael.espindola at gmail.com
Mon Aug 3 13:17:29 PDT 2015
Thanks!
On 24 July 2015 at 13:23, Chandler Carruth <chandlerc at gmail.com> wrote:
> Author: chandlerc
> Date: Fri Jul 24 12:23:09 2015
> New Revision: 243121
>
> URL: http://llvm.org/viewvc/llvm-project?rev=243121&view=rev
> Log:
> Update for r243115 which changed the DataLayout API on TargetMachine but
> didn't update the gold-plugin.
>
> Modified:
> llvm/trunk/tools/gold/gold-plugin.cpp
>
> Modified: llvm/trunk/tools/gold/gold-plugin.cpp
> UR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/tools/gold/gold-plugin.cpp?rev=243121&r1=243120&r2=243121&view=diff
> ==============================================================================
> --- llvm/trunk/tools/gold/gold-plugin.cpp (original)
> +++ llvm/trunk/tools/gold/gold-plugin.cpp Fri Jul 24 12:23:09 2015
> @@ -716,8 +716,7 @@ getModuleForFile(LLVMContext &Context, c
> }
>
> static void runLTOPasses(Module &M, TargetMachine &TM) {
> - if (const DataLayout *DL = TM.getDataLayout())
> - M.setDataLayout(*DL);
> + M.setDataLayout(TM.createDataLayout());
>
> legacy::PassManager passes;
> passes.add(createTargetTransformInfoWrapperPass(TM.getTargetIRAnalysis()));
>
>
> _______________________________________________
> llvm-commits mailing list
> llvm-commits at cs.uiuc.edu
> http://lists.cs.uiuc.edu/mailman/listinfo/llvm-commits
More information about the llvm-commits
mailing list